How Do LiPo Batteries Enhance G36C Performance?

LiPo batteries enhance G36C performance by providing higher energy density, increased discharge rates, and lighter weight compared to traditional battery types. These improvements lead to faster cycling, extended run times, and better overall efficiency.

Higher energy density: LiPo batteries have a greater energy density than NiMH or NiCd batteries. This means they can store more energy in a smaller and lighter package. For example, a common 7.4V 1200mAh LiPo battery can deliver around 8.88 watt-hours, while a similar NiMH battery typically offers only about 6.3 watt-hours.

Increased discharge rates: LiPo batteries can discharge power more rapidly than other battery types. They often have a C-rating, which indicates how quickly they can safely discharge energy. A LiPo battery with a 20C rating can deliver 20 times its capacity, providing bursts of high power for demanding tasks like rapid firing. This ensures your G36C can perform reliably during high-intensity operations.

Lighter weight: LiPo batteries are generally lighter than their counterparts, such as NiMH or NiCd batteries. A lighter battery reduces the weight of the G36C, improving handling and maneuverability. This means players can carry their airsoft guns for extended periods without fatigue.

Faster recharge times: LiPo batteries can be charged more quickly than traditional batteries, thanks to their unique chemistry. While a NiMH battery may take several hours to fully charge, a LiPo battery can often be charged in one hour or less, minimizing downtime between games.

Enhanced cycle performance: LiPo batteries provide consistent voltage output until they are nearly depleted. This results in a more uniform performance throughout their discharge cycle, delivering stable power to the G36C and preventing performance dips during use.

What Advantages Do NiMH Batteries Offer for G36C?

NiMH (Nickel-Metal Hydride) batteries offer several advantages for the G36C airsoft gun, enhancing performance and usability.

  1. Higher capacity
  2. Faster charge time
  3. Lower self-discharge rate
  4. Eco-friendliness
  5. Enhanced safety
  6. Versatile compatibility
  7. Cost-effectiveness

The discussion of these advantages highlights the multifaceted benefits that NiMH batteries provide for the G36C.

  1. Higher capacity:
    NiMH batteries typically have a higher capacity compared to traditional NiCd (Nickel-Cadmium) batteries. This means they can store more energy, leading to longer playtime. For instance, a 1600mAh NiMH battery can provide extended shooting sessions, offering airsoft enthusiasts a more dependable experience on the field.

  2. Faster charge time:
    NiMH batteries generally charge faster than other rechargeable options. Many models can reach a full charge within two to four hours. This quick charging ability is crucial during events where downtime needs to be minimized. Players can easily recharge their batteries between games, maintaining high performance.

  3. Lower self-discharge rate:
    NiMH batteries have a lower self-discharge rate compared to their NiCd counterparts. They can retain their charge for a longer period when not in use, which is beneficial for airsoft players who might not use their equipment frequently. Some high-capacity NiMH batteries can maintain 70-90% of their charge even after several months of storage.

  4. Eco-friendliness:
    NiMH batteries are more environmentally friendly than other rechargeable options like NiCd because they do not contain toxic cadmium. They can be recycled more easily and reduce overall waste. This aspect appeals to environmentally conscious airsoft players looking for sustainable energy solutions.

  5. Enhanced safety:
    NiMH batteries have a lower risk of overheating and venting when compared to LiPo (Lithium Polymer) batteries. This characteristic makes them safer to use in various conditions, as they are less likely to catch fire if mishandled. Players can use them with peace of mind during both practice and competition.

  6. Versatile compatibility:
    Many airsoft guns, including the G36C, can operate effectively with NiMH batteries. This versatility allows players to interchange batteries across multiple devices. NiMH batteries have a standard size, making them compatible with many airsoft models, thereby simplifying the battery selection process.

  7. Cost-effectiveness:
    NiMH batteries tend to be less expensive upfront than lithium-based batteries. In addition to their initial lower cost, they provide a good balance between performance and price over time. Their longevity and robustness make them a cost-effective choice for both casual and competitive airsoft enthusiasts.

What Voltage Levels Are Optimal for G36C Batteries?

The optimal voltage levels for G36C batteries typically range between 7.4V to 11.1V depending on the battery type.

  1. Types of G36C Batteries:
    – LiPo (Lithium Polymer)
    – NiMH (Nickel-Metal Hydride)
    – NiCad (Nickel-Cadmium)

Different battery types offer varying performance characteristics. Understanding these differences is crucial when selecting a battery for the G36C.

  1. LiPo (Lithium Polymer):
    LiPo batteries are lightweight and provide high discharge rates. These batteries typically operate at 7.4V (2-cell) or 11.1V (3-cell). The discharge rate can reach up to 30C or more, allowing for powerful bursts of energy, making them ideal for high-performance airsoft guns like the G36C. According to an analysis by Airsoft Insider (2022), the high discharge capacity of LiPo batteries enhances the weapon’s rate of fire and overall responsiveness.

  2. NiMH (Nickel-Metal Hydride):
    NiMH batteries are known for their more gradual discharge and long-term reliability. They usually function at a nominal voltage of 8.4V (7-cell) or 9.6V (8-cell). NiMH batteries are less sensitive to temperature and provide consistent performance. However, they may not offer the same burst power as their LiPo counterparts. A study by Airsoft World (2021) highlights the longevity of NiMH batteries in sustained use, particularly in moderate-performance airsoft scenarios.

  3. NiCad (Nickel-Cadmium):
    NiCad batteries operate at approximately 7.2V and are known for their durability and resilience to overcharging. While they have been largely replaced by newer technologies like LiPo and NiMH, they are still in use due to their robustness. NiCad batteries tend to suffer from memory effect, which can restrict their performance over time. According to a report by Airsoft Magazine (2020), while NiCad batteries are less popular, they provide a cost-effective alternative for users seeking basic functionality.

Battery selection for the G36C ultimately depends on the user’s specific needs, including performance, cost, and maintenance preferences.

What Safety Precautions Are Necessary When Using Batteries in G36C?

The necessary safety precautions when using batteries in a G36C include proper handling, transportation, and storage of the batteries, as well as appropriate charging procedures.

  1. Handle batteries with care.
  2. Store batteries in a cool, dry place.
  3. Use the correct charger.
  4. Avoid overcharging.
  5. Check for damage.
  6. Follow manufacturer instructions.
  7. Dispose of batteries properly.
  8. Prevent short circuits.

Following these precautions is crucial for ensuring the safe use of batteries in a G36C. Understanding each point provides insight into effective battery management and enhances overall safety.

  1. Handle Batteries with Care: Handling batteries carefully prevents accidental damage. Dropping or mishandling can cause leaks or fractures. Li-ion and NiMH batteries are often used in G36C. These types of batteries can be volatile if batteries are damaged. Following the manufacturer’s guidance on handling presents a reliable approach to battery safety.

  2. Store Batteries in a Cool, Dry Place: Storing batteries in a cool and dry environment reduces the risk of chemical reactions that may occur due to high temperatures and humidity. According to the Battery University, temperatures above 40°C can substantially shorten a battery’s lifespan. Therefore, keeping batteries in a stable environment enhances their longevity.

  3. Use the Correct Charger: Using the proper charger for the battery type is essential to prevent malfunctions. Chargers designed for specific battery chemistries ensure safe and optimal charging. Mismatched chargers can lead to overheating and even fires. Manufacturers typically provide recommendations for compatible chargers.

  4. Avoid Overcharging: Overcharging batteries can cause them to overheat, leading to malfunction and potential fires. Many modern chargers come with built-in safety features to prevent overcharging. It’s crucial to monitor charging cycles and disconnect when charging is complete for maximum safety.

  5. Check for Damage: Regularly inspecting batteries for signs of wear, swelling, or leaks prevents accidents. Damaged batteries should be disposed of immediately according to local regulations. Battery degradation signals potential risks that must be acted upon promptly.

  6. Follow Manufacturer Instructions: Each battery type and model has specific handling, charging, and storage guidelines. Adhering to these instructions minimizes risks and maximizes battery efficiency. Manufacturers often include detailed safety information in their manuals, which should be referenced regularly.

  7. Dispose of Batteries Properly: Proper disposal of batteries is vital to environmental safety and personal security. Many communities have specific recycling programs for batteries. It is crucial to avoid throwing batteries in regular trash due to hazardous materials they may contain.

  8. Prevent Short Circuits: A short circuit occurs when there is an unintentional connection between two points in an electrical circuit. To prevent this, ensure that battery terminals do not come into contact with conductive materials. Using battery cases or covers can help maintain safe handling and storage practices.
